JOB SUMMARY The MRI Technologist works independently, performing complex and specialized procedures. The MRI Technologist must be able to use a wide variety of imaging equipment and computers. The incumbent must be able to provide basic MRI screening of patients and employees, prepare maintenance and repairs, participate in QA, and resolve issues related to MRI safety. The technologist must have the knowledge to make quick and highly technical decisions in order to accommodate physical restrictions and pathology. Ongoing participation with MR education, safety, protocol development, quality assurance, and technical advances are integrated with clinical scanning. Behavior and communication skills must align with the organizations mission, values and culture. MAJOR JOB RESPONSIBILITIES Meets expectations of the applicable OneCHRISTUS Competencies: Leader of Self, Leader of Others, or Leader of Leaders. Performs a variety of diagnostic procedures some of a more complex nature, utilizing state of the art computerized MRI diagnostic imaging equipment. Demonstrates competency with respect to MRI exams, procedures and the use of pressurized injection equipment. Assists Radiologist in invasive and biopsy type procedures using MRI equipment to pinpoint anatomical locations. Upon completion of procedures, the technologist programs the computer to assure completion of exam and all scan data is correctly stored on PACS for future reference. Coordinates and prioritizes procedures during the workday to maintain a high level of patient care and continuity. Ensures all charges are correctly coded and entered in the billing system. Demonstrates and maintains competence with all age specific groups to ensure proper completion of studies. Appropriately adapts assigned patient assessment, treatment, and/or care methods to accommodate the unique physical, psychosocial, cultural, spiritual, age specific and other developmental needs of each patient served. Ensure compliance with all policies, procedures and standards as promulgated by State and Federal agencies, the hospital and other regulatory entities. Performs all duties in a manner that protects the confidentiality of patients and does not solicit or disclose any confidential information unless it is necessary in the performance of assigned job duties. Basic computer knowledge required Ability to communicate effectively, both verbally and in writing Excellent customer service skills required Demonstrates adherence to the Core values of Christus Health. This MRI Technologist contract offers an 4-week opportunity in Springfield, Ohio, working across both a regional hospital and an outpatient imaging center. Springfield is a welcoming Midwestern community with a small-city feel and easy access to larger metros like Dayton and Columbus. The area offers a low cost of living, historic neighborhoods, local breweries and restaurants, and a variety of outdoor attractions including parks, bike trails, and nearby lakes. It’s a great fit if you appreciate a quieter, affordable place to live while still being close to major city amenities, airports, and entertainment. You will be based primarily at the hospital MRI department, with regular floating to an outpatient imaging center within the same city. The system is a growing regional healthcare hub that emphasizes quality imaging, patient-centered care, and collaboration across departments. Technologists here gain solid, résumé-building experience with GE MRI equipment, Epic EHR, and GE/Change PACS in both inpatient and outpatient settings. The MRI department operates 2 GE 1.5T closed MRI systems—1 at the hospital and 1 at the outpatient center. The combined average daily volume is approximately 22 exams, giving you steady but manageable workflow throughout the day. You will be working with closed-bore GE magnets, focusing on a broad mix of studies including neuro, MSK, spine, body, and possible vascular or contrast-enhanced exams depending on physician orders and patient mix. This position is scheduled for Monday, Tuesday, and Thursday shifts from 0630 to 1900. Every Thursday, you will also provide night call coverage from 1900 to 0700. During the assignment, you will take one or two weekends of call, with specific dates coordinated according to your start date. Weekend call includes working on-site Saturday 0800 to noon, then being on call from Saturday noon through Sunday 1900. This schedule offers extended days with concentrated work, leaving other weekdays available for rest, personal activities, or exploring Springfield and the surrounding region. As an MRI Technologist in this role, you will: Perform high-quality MRI exams on GE 1.5T closed magnets at both hospital and outpatient sites Screen patients thoroughly for MRI safety, contrast use, and potential contraindications Start IVs and administer gadolinium-based contrast agents according to protocol and policy Work closely with radiologists, nurses, and fellow technologists to prioritize cases and manage daily workflow Operate GE MRI consoles and related imaging software, ensuring proper patient positioning, coil selection, and protocol adherence Utilize Epic EHR for orders, documentation, and communication, and Change/GE PACS for image management Provide compassionate, clear communication to patients, including those anxious or uncomfortable in the MRI environment Follow all MRI safety policies for patients, staff, and visitors, including Zone restrictions and screening procedures Assist with patient transfers and positioning, ensuring attention to comfort and safety, especially for those with limited mobility Contribute to maintaining a clean, organized, and efficient MRI environment across both practice locations The environment is supportive and collaborative, with a focus on maintaining steady throughput while keeping quality and patient care as top priorities. Because you will float between a hospital MRI and an outpatient center, you will see a variety of patient types and case complexity—from outpatients and scheduled cases to more urgent hospital-based exams. This diversity offers valuable experience that can strengthen your skills and your résumé. Technologists who enjoy autonomy, varied settings, and strong coordination with radiologists and nursing teams will find this assignment particularly appealing. You will have the opportunity to refine your skills with GE 1.5T technology, work within Epic and PACS systems, and manage a consistent but reasonable workload. The mix of a regional medical center and outpatient clinic also provides a good balance between higher-acuity and scheduled outpatient imaging.
